YOKE DRESS
Make this Collar's, Etc. Yoke Dress with a smocked front skirt. This
class will give you experience in making piping, a Peter Pan collar and
set in sleeves. Skirt must be smocked before class. Supply list will be
mailed before first class. 2 classes. $50.

BISHOP CONSTRUCTION
(Prerequisite: basic smocking. Smocking will be done outside class) You
will learn step by step how to create one of the most precious of all
smocked garments, a round yoke Bishop Dress. You will have a completed
dress at the end of the class. 3 classes. Supply list mailed before
first class. $50

BEGINNING SEWING
Make a skirt and top while learning to read a pattern, lay out and cut
fabric, operate a sewing machine and use basic construction techniques.
5 classes. Supply list given at first class. $80.

MAKING SNAP CLOSURES FOR BOYS' JOHNJOHNS
Learn to adjust a pattern to make a crotch that closes with snaps
including using the Snap Setter Tool. Not just for boys' clothes! 1
class. Supplies will be provided in class. $15.
